Responsibilities:

  • Lead by example and get involved with the day‑to‑day tasks of running a busy shop.
  • Motivate and inspire the team to run an efficient shop and provide a great service to customers.
  • Be responsible for recruitment, induction and ongoing development of the team, through coaching, mentoring and feedback, developing a pipeline of talent for the business.
  • Be fully accountable for the shop and ensure that customers are looked after, deliveries are worked quickly and shop routines are completed to maintain a safe, clean and tidy shop.
  • Control key shop costs including shrinkage, waste and payroll to achieve all KPIs, reporting directly to the area manager.
  • Meet standards in customer service, cash handling, health & safety, stock management, merchandising and presentation.

How to prepare for a job interview at Farmfoods

Show Off Your Customer Service Skills

Retail is all about providing an exceptional customer experience, so be ready to discuss your past customer service stories. We should have examples on hand of how we've handled difficult situations or gone above and beyond to meet a customer's needs. These anecdotes will bring your application to life!

Familiarity with Point of Sale Systems

Many retail roles require us to work with Point of Sale (POS) systems, so it's a good idea to brush up on any relevant software you’ve used before. If you’re familiar with systems like Shopify or Square, don’t forget to mention this during the interview. Highlighting technical proficiency can set us apart from other candidates!

Understand Product Knowledge

Be prepared to discuss the products that the store sells and how we can contribute to their sales. Showing enthusiasm for the products and a willingness to learn can impress interviewers. We should research popular items or trends in the industry before the interview, so we can speak confidently about them.

Be Ready for Role-Playing Scenarios

Many retail interviews include role-playing scenarios where we might have to deal with a difficult customer or upsell a product. Practising these scenarios with a friend or family member can help us feel more comfortable. The key here is to showcase our problem-solving skills and ability to remain calm under pressure!
